What is the difference between partly and partially?
They both mean “somewhat but not completely.” These two words can almost always be used interchangeably. Sometimes partially sounds a bit more formal than partly, and sometimes speakers choose partially because of a formal or official context.

What is partially true?
Anything that is partially true is only true to some degree, like if you tell someone you’re in a band, but really you just carry the guitars. This word means about the same as partly, and the opposite word would be wholly or entirely.
What is d meaning of partially?
Definition of partially 1 : to some extent : in some degree was only partially successful The building was partially destroyed in the fire. 2 archaic : in a biased manner : with partiality.

Is noun a synonym?
Just about every popular dictionary defines synonym as a term having “the same or nearly the same” meaning as another, but there is an important difference between “the same” and “nearly the same.” Noun synonyms sometimes mean exactly the same thing. A Dalmatian is a coach dog —same dog. A bureau is a chest of drawers.

Is there a synonym for synonym?
There is another possibility, though: poecilonym. This is probably the closest synonym of synonym, although it’s antiquated and rarely used. … Allen’s Synonyms and Antonyms from 1920 also lists poecilonym and another word—polyonym—as synonyms of synonym. However, it says both of these terms are rare.
